The autonomous business is coming. Here's why that shift is good news for professionals

Companies are investing in AI agents and cutting staff, but talented professionals will find new opportunities.

Why this matters
Why now

The accelerating development and deployment of AI agents are reaching a critical mass, enabling companies to envision and pursue autonomous business models.

Why it’s important

This shift indicates a fundamental restructuring of white-collar work and corporate operations, impacting labor markets, business efficiency, and economic value creation.

What changes

Companies will increasingly automate complex tasks, leading to leaner organizational structures and requiring professionals to adapt to new roles focused on AI supervision and specialized problem-solving.

Second-order effects
Direct

Increased corporate efficiency and potentially higher profit margins for firms adopting autonomous AI systems.

Second

Significant displacement of human labor in back-office and middle-management functions, driving demand for new education and retraining initiatives.

Third

Emergence of new economic sectors focused on designing, monitoring, and auditing complex AI-driven autonomous systems.
